U.S. Navy Logistics Specialist 1st Class Gabriel Reyes, left, and Fire Controlman Antonio Cruz stand watch on the aft missile deck as members of the small craft action team during a sea and anchor detail aboard Arleigh Burke-class guided-missile destroyer USS Benfold (DDG 65) during a scheduled port visit in Busan, Republic of Korea, Sept. 1, 2026. Benfold is forward-deployed and assigned to Destroyer Squadron (DESRON) 15, the Navy’s largest DESRON and the U.S. 7th Fleet’s principal surface force. 7th Fleet is the Navy’s largest forward-deployed numbered fleet, routinely interacts and operates with allies and partners in preserving a free and open Indo-Pacific.
